Ending Explained: Peor Que Los Perros
Peor Que Los Perros Ending Explained: Rehab center run as a playground for sadistic sociopaths; police close it down at the end with extreme prejudice. Directed by Miguel Ángel Saldaña, this 2000 horror film stars Miguel Ángel Saldaña (Juan), alongside Miguel Ángel Rodríguez as El Vaquero, Magi Avila as Lucinda, Emilio Montiel as Actuacion musical Emilio Montiel.
